Dean Winchester: “I’ll keep picking the music.”
The music:
Hair, Cabaret, Little Shop of Horrors? These are all Broadway musicals.
Flashback to season 10. Dean teases Sam for being a theater kid, for liking Oklahoma! and Andrew Lloyd Webber, bopping his head along to the tunes only when he thought no one was watching. But now? Broadway songs and references are peppered throughout the story unabashedly, without a hint of sarcasm behind which Dean can hide for cover.
In an episode about breaking from what your parents wanted and finding your own path, Dean picks his own kind of music. He chooses camp and pizzaz and sunshine. He chooses an art form where even the coolest dude must open up his heart to the audience. This is me, too, he says. This is me.
THE VESSEL IS TWEETING
90% of the script did not change. unfortunately the very end changed when dean finds sam on the bridge - that was not in the script. the original - i wish jared was here - you have to ask him his version - originally supposed to be a roadhouse, where you find sam walking up a road to the roadhouse, out walks dean, they meet in the dusty parking lot, same convo as on the bridge, and then dean says “come on in” and then everyone we knew from the past would have been there, and Kansas was going to be playing. that’s what covid took away from us.
- Jensen Ackles, Denver Con 2021
